JOB SUMMARY
Oversees a team of revenue management associates for a set of hotels and functions as the strategic business leader of revenue strategy for the given market. Provides strategic and analytical leadership and expertise to drive top-line property revenues for Remote Solution/Advisory Services contracted properties across a defined geographic area. Partners closely with Leadership (Regional Vice President and Senior Commercial Directors), Revenue Management Leadership, and Revenue Management Remote Solution/Advisory Services Directors and teams to maximize property objectives and priorities. Oversees all the processes associated with demand, revenue, forecasting, inventory management and opportunity analysis. Provides support primarily in the areas of pricing strategy and mix management. Drives consistency in operational execution for the hotels they support. Lead a team of associates to provide franchise revenue services to participating franchise hotels. Manages team, verifying services are effectively deployed and providing day-to-day direction to Directors. Provides revenue support to Business Partners in other disciplines (e.g., Sales and Finance).
CANDIDATE PROFILE
Education and Experience
- 2-year degree from an accredited university in Business Administration, Finance and Accounting, Economics, Hotel and Restaurant Management, or related major; 6 years experience in the revenue management, sales and marketing, or related professional area.
OR
- 4-year b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Finance and Accounting, Economics, Hotel and Restaurant Management, or related major; 4 years experience in the revenue management, sales and marketing, or related professional area.
